Employee was removing pin from arm of ride in the disassembly process. when residual energy moved the arm of the ride hit the ladder the employee was on knocking him to the ground landing on his left side. Resulting in him breaking his upper left arm. Employee was hospitalized and received surgery to stabilize the break.
